Analysis

The most recent figure for commercial service exports in Algeria is 4.17 billion current US$,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 35 years on record.

The figure is up 9.8% on the previous year and up 19.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, commercial service exports in Algeria peaked at 4.17 billion current US$ in 2024 and was at its lowest, 259.24 million current US$, in 1977.

Algeria ranks 100th of 198 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Commercial service exports are total service exports minus exports of government services not included elsewhere. Exports of services are services provided by residents to non-residents.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
